The only way that I would see the rifling stripping lead from the pellets, would be if you were shooting at stupidly fast speeds like Mach 2+ and the pellet was skipping over the rifling.
One thing that Ive noticed from the pictures and I think someone has alreadt touched on, is that it looks like there isn’t a smooth entry into the rifling, looks like it is going from smooth bore to rifling instantly that sould be “Shaving” off the rifling marks on the pellets not “Forming” the marks into the pellets.
